Reliability & 5-year cost of ownership — 2024 Ford Transit
Overall rating NHTSA-grounded
Average
Estimated 5-year repair + maintenance cost: $7,500–$13,000
The 2024 Ford TRANSIT exhibits a moderate amount of owner complaints, mainly relating to structure and electrical systems. Recalls are limited, indicating reasonable reliability, though potential exists for common issues.
Most-common failures
| Part | Typical mileage | Cost range | Frequency |
|---|---|---|---|
| structure | 30,000–50,000 miles | $200–$800 | common |
| electrical system | 40,000–60,000 miles | $150–$600 | common |
| engine | 50,000–70,000 miles | $400–$1,500 | occasional |
| wheels | 30,000–50,000 miles | $100–$400 | occasional |
| power train | 70,000–100,000 miles | $500–$2,000 | rare |
Scheduled maintenance to budget
Routine items every owner should plan for.
- Oil and filter change every 5,000 miles
- Tire rotation every 7,500 miles
- Brake inspection annually
- Transmission fluid replacement every 35,000 miles
- Coolant system flush every 50,000 miles
Warning signs to watch for
Symptoms that signal a major upcoming repair.
- Unusual noise in suspension
- Electrical malfunctions or dead battery
- Sudden loss of engine power
- Uneven tire wear
- Delayed gear shifts or slipping
